sql语句from
⑴ sql连接查询语句中from子句中表的顺序有什么要求
你的程序看起来是对的,如果报告语法错误,可能是你丢了空格,例如第二段应该如下:
sql.add('select
b.会员号,会员名,上期费用余额,本次交费,本期费用余额,交费时间,说明,经办人');
sql.add('
from
会员表
b,会员会费历史库
x');
sql.add('
where
b.会员名=x.会员名');
注意,第二次开始的add前面都加上一个空格,否则from和经办人连接在一起。
⑵ 在SQL语言查询语句中,from实现哪种关系代数
简单点的就是from后面跟表名,复杂点的就是from(select。。。。。),括号里的是创建另一个临时表、或是视图什么的。
⑶ sql数据库from语句问题
from ProctCategory ---- 从ProctCategory 表查询数据
ProctCategory p -----给表ProctCategory 取了个别名,就是简称
where p.name = :name -----这是查询语句的条件,表ProctCategory 的name = :name
:name ----- 这是个变量,要根据上下文才能知道具体的值
⑷ 这个SQL语句被提示FROM字句语法错误
SELECT * FROM
(
SELECT * FROM 订购明细20110901
UNION ALL
SELECT * FROM 订购明细20110902
UNION ALL
SELECT * FROM 订购明细20110903
UNION ALL
SELECT * FROM 订购明细20110904
UNION ALL
SELECT * FROM 订购明细20110905
UNION ALL
SELECT * FROM 订购明细20110906
UNION ALL
SELECT * FROM 订购明细20110907
UNION ALL
SELECT * FROM 订购明细20110908
)XX
⑸ SQL中SELECT语句FROM多个表是怎样用的
FROM TABLE1,TABLE2 其实就是内连接
join 不强调left或者right就是inner join 也就是内连接。
SQL不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据库系统, 可以使用相同的结构化查询语言作为数据输入与管理的接口。
(5)sql语句from扩展阅读:
SQL SELECT 语句介绍:
SELECT 语句用于从数据库中选取数据,结果被存储在一个结果表中,称为结果集。
SQL SELECT 语法:
SELECT column_name,column_name
FROM table_name;
与
SELECT * FROM table_name;
⑹ sql from语句
from后面一般加的是数据库的名字
意思是你这条sql语句是要在这个数据库中检索的。
即“从....中寻找符合...条件的数据”
⑺ 把子查询放在外查询sql语句中from后面是什么意思
就是把子查询的结果作为一个表,供你的外边的查询语句使用,这个你所指的子查询里面所有的查询结果字段就是你外面SELECT的范围。
FROM 后边的都是表名,你不要当成这个是子查询,只把这当成一张表就好了。只不过这个表的数据不是你平时理解的那种固定的表,而是通过一个查询来构建出来的。这个表的数据就是这个查询查出来的结果。
例如SELECT T.EMP_ID, T.EMP_NAME
FROM (SELECT EMP_ID, EMP_NAME FROM TB_EMP WHERE DEPT_ID = '10001') T
这个语句,这个子查询,你就理解成是一个表,即表T。T表的字段就是查询里面的字段,你可以拿出来用的。
⑻ sql语句中from可以加列名嘛
sql语句中from是可以加列名的
添加列的语法如下: